/**
* An account store which on-the-fly creates a userdata object for any account
* requested. The created user has an empty password.
*
* This class exists to ease development until persistence is in. It will be
* removed once persistence works.
*
* @author josephg@gmail.com (Joseph Gentle)
*/
public class FakePermissiveAccountStore implements AccountStore {
Map<ParticipantId, AccountData> accounts = CollectionUtils.newHashMap();
@Override
public AccountData getAccount(ParticipantId id) {
AccountData account = accounts.get(id);
if (account == null && !id.getAddress().startsWith("xxx")) {
account = new HumanAccountDataImpl(id, new PasswordDigest("".toCharArray()));
accounts.put(id, account);
}
return account;
}
@Override
public void initializeAccountStore() {
// Nothing to initialize.
}
@Override
public void putAccount(AccountData account) {
accounts.put(account.getId(), account);
}
@Override
public void removeAccount(ParticipantId id) {
accounts.remove(id);
}
}
